Winter Preparation

Winter can be harsh on your vehicle. Here are the key steps to prepare your PY car for cold weather:

  • Check the battery: Cold temperatures can reduce battery capacity.
  • Inspect the tires: Ensure they have adequate tread and consider winter tires.
  • Change the oil: Use oil that performs well in low temperatures.
  • Examine the antifreeze: Ensure the coolant is at the right level and mixture.
  • Test the brakes: Ensure they are functioning properly for slippery conditions.
  • Replace windshield wipers: Use winter-specific blades for better visibility.
  • Stock an emergency kit: Include blankets, a flashlight, and non-perishable snacks.

Spring Preparation

As winter fades and spring approaches, it’s time to prepare your PY car for warmer weather. Follow these steps:

  • Wash and wax the exterior: Remove salt and grime from winter roads.
  • Inspect the tires: Check for wear and rotate them if necessary.
  • Change the oil: Switch to a lighter oil if you used winter-grade oil.
  • Check the air conditioning: Ensure it’s functioning properly for warmer days.
  • Inspect the brakes: Look for wear and replace pads if needed.
  • Replace cabin air filter: Improve air quality inside the vehicle.

Summer Preparation

Summer heat can take a toll on your car. Here’s how to prepare your PY car for the hot months:

  • Check the coolant level: Ensure it’s sufficient to prevent overheating.
  • Inspect the tires: Check pressure and tread depth to handle heat.
  • Test the air conditioning: Ensure it cools effectively before the heat hits.
  • Examine the battery: High temperatures can cause battery fluid to evaporate.
  • Change the oil: Use oil suitable for high temperatures.
  • Check the windshield wipers: Replace if they are worn out from winter.

Fall Preparation

As the leaves change and temperatures drop, fall preparation is crucial. Here’s what to do:

  • Inspect the heating system: Ensure it’s working correctly for colder months.
  • Check tire pressure: Adjust for cooler temperatures affecting tire inflation.
  • Change the oil: Prepare your engine for the upcoming winter conditions.
  • Examine the battery: Test its charge and replace if necessary.
  • Inspect wipers and fluid: Ensure visibility during rain and early snow.
  • Prepare for emergencies: Keep an emergency kit updated for fall weather.

General Maintenance Tips

Regardless of the season, maintaining your PY car is essential for its longevity and performance. Here are some general maintenance tips:

  • Regularly check fluid levels: Oil, brake fluid, coolant, and transmission fluid.
  • Keep the car clean: Regular washes prevent rust and paint damage.
  • Stay on top of service intervals: Follow the manufacturer’s recommendations.
  • Monitor tire health: Regularly check for wear and proper inflation.
  • Listen for unusual noises: Address any strange sounds immediately.
